Source Description:
Remains of an Ancient Building near Firoz Shah's Cotilla, Delhi. Part I, 7 of Thomas and William Daniell's Oriental Scenery, 1795. Size of the print is approximately 23.5 x 17 inches.Shape Type

Description:
An earthenware platter printed in blue in the Monopteros pattern. Although not marked, it is attributed to Rogers.BACK TO CATALOG INDEX
